Crypto Biz Kraken offers stock trading as exchanges adapt to changing regulations
1. Kraken's Expansion into Stock Trading: Kraken,one of the leading cryptocurrency exchanges,is now making a bold move into the traditional stock trading market. The company aims to provide a seamless platform for users to trade both cryptocurrencies and stocks,a unique offering in the market. This expansion is a significant step for Kraken,as it diversifies its portfolio and taps into a new customer base looking for a holistic trading experience.
2. Adaptation to Changing Regulations: As the cryptocurrency ecosystem continues to evolve,regulatory compliance has become a crucial aspect for exchanges. Kraken's decision to expand its services into stock trading can be seen as a strategic move to adapt to changing regulations. By offering regulated stock trading,the exchange aims to stay ahead of potential regulatory challenges and build trust with institutional investors who prioritize compliance.
3. The Shift towards Convergence of Traditional and Cryptocurrency Markets: Kraken's move into stock trading signals a larger trend of convergence between traditional and cryptocurrency markets. With increasing acceptance and adoption of cryptocurrencies,traditional financial institutions are recognizing the potential of this asset class. This convergence not only provides new investment opportunities but also brings increased legitimacy to cryptocurrencies as a viable asset class.
4. Expanding Customer Base and Revenue Opportunities: By integrating stock trading into its platform,Kraken aims to attract new customers and expand its revenue streams. This move allows the exchange to tap into the vast pool of traditional investors who have been hesitant to enter the cryptocurrency market. Providing a comprehensive trading solution could potentially give Kraken a competitive edge over other exchanges that solely focus on cryptocurrencies.
5. Potential Challenges and Risks: While Kraken's expansion into stock trading is a significant milestone,it also comes with potential challenges and risks. The company will need to navigate complex regulatory frameworks in different jurisdictions and ensure that it meets all compliance requirements. Additionally,competition in the stock trading space is fierce,and Kraken will need to differentiate itself to stand out among established stock trading platforms. 6. The Future of Cryptocurrency Exchanges: Kraken's foray into stock trading sheds light on the evolving landscape of cryptocurrency exchanges. As the industry matures,it is likely that more exchanges will explore diversification strategies and offer a broader range of financial products. This move not only helps exchanges stay relevant but also creates more opportunities for investors to access different asset classes within a single platform. Overall,Kraken's expansion into stock trading highlights the increasing convergence between traditional and cryptocurrency markets. This move not only positions Kraken as a leader in the industry but also reflects the growing acceptance of cryptocurrencies in the mainstream financial ecosystem.
